: Unlike the Hogwarts stage, the World Cup allows you to choose your broomstick model, which acts as the game's difficulty setting: Comet 260 (Easy), Nimbus 2000 (Medium), Nimbus 2001 (Hard), and Firebolt (Very Hard).
: You control a team of seven players, primarily managing the three Chasers to pass the Quaffle and score 10 points through the opposing team's hoops.
: While you spend most of the time as Chasers, you can occasionally control Beaters to launch Bludgers as homing missiles at opponents. The Keeper is mostly AI-controlled, but can be influenced during certain defensive plays.
The game adopts an arcade-style approach to sports, similar to titles like NBA Jam or Mario Strikers .
